About The Event

Hemel SOS Annual All Dayer

Tony Clarke, Jordan Wilson, Ivan Colman, Billy Maguire and Jeff Piggott plus local DJs

A well established Soul Club now in our 20th year.

PLEASE NOTE - WE HAVE MOVED TO A WONDERFUL NEW VENUE.  The new venue benefits from :

  • Large wooden dance floor (NO TALC please - you don't need it).
  • Plenty of on site parking
  • Near M1 Junction 8 and M25 Junctions 20 or 21
  • Drinks at club prices.
  • Warm friendly welcome.
  • Great atmosphere.

£10 OTD or £8 in advance via Paypal and message to SD2902@hotmail.com

Host DJs:

Andy Bebbington, Steve Davies and Shaun Mitchell

All music played on OVO.

Premier Inn and TravelLodge nearby.

So, a new venue for a well-established Club. 
It’s in a village hall, with a large parking lot outside. Once we battled our way through the gang of feral youths hanging outside, we entered a decent sized hall. Plenty of tables n chairs, good size dance floor and the decks raised up on a stage at the end nearest the door. Bar area in a separate room - basic offering, prices ok. Was also a dodgy Welsh bird offering free cake and biscuits to all and sundry. Just say NO, kids - it’s gateway baking to get you hooked on harder baked goods further down the line.

Music was excellent throughout the whole event, with plenty of people up dancing all the time. Great to see people attending from as far afield as Stoke and New Cross Gate (Congratulations for getting your car out of there in one piece 😎).

Particularly enjoyed Tony Clarke’s set and was great to see Ivan Colman again.

All in all, a great event. Many thanks.
